    <summary type="text">Título: Assessment of a Reduced SNP Panel Targeting Prolificacy and Coat Color Genes in Brazilian Sheep Breeds.
Autoria: RODRIGUES, C. S.; FARIA, D. A. de; AZEVEDO, H. C.; SILVA, K. de M.; FACO, O.; SANTOS, S. A.; BRAGA, R. M.; CAETANO, A. R.; MORAES, J. C. F.; SOUZA, C. J. H. de; PAIVA, S. R.; PIMENTEL, C. M. M.
Conteúdo: Prolificacy and coat color are key economic traits influencing sheep production. This study evaluated a reduced panel of 48 SNPs previously associated with these traits and assessed its applicability to locally adapted Brazilian sheep breeds. A total of 1152 samples from 15 breeds, conserved in situ at conservation nuclei and ex situ in the Brazilian Animal Germplasm Bank, were genotyped. Allelic, genotypic, and haplotypic frequencies were estimated to compare genetic variability between in situ and ex situ populations. Additionally, linkage disequilibrium (LD) among SNPs within GDF9, a key gene associated with prolificacy, was evaluated across local breeds, revealing strong LD among specific markers. The results highlight the importance of the FecGE (GDF9) variant for prolificacy in hair sheep, confirming the presence of mutant allele E in prolific breeds, such as Santa Inês and Morada Nova, and identifying, for the first time, a high frequency of such allele in the Brazilian Blackbelly, which provides new insights into the genetic basis of this prolific hair breed. Other prolificacy-related genes, BMP15 and BMPR1B, appear to have no functional role in locally adapted breeds, as initially hypothesized, considering genetic differences among European and tropical sheep. Allelic and genotypic variation in ASIP, MC1R, TYRP1, and MITF genes reflected differences between wool and hair sheep and between local and commercial breeds. Overall, the results indicate that the germplasm bank effectively preserves in situ diversity. In conclusion, the reduced SNP panel efficiently genotyped Brazilian sheep for prolificacy and coat color SNPs, confirming which markers are present and segregating in these breeds. However, its utility could be improved by removing markers of limited relevance in the targeted breeds.</summary>

    <summary type="text">Título: Avaliação da resistência a Macrophomina phaseolina em genótipos de feijão-caupi.
Autoria: NORONHA, M. de A.; GONCALVES, S. R.; LIMA, L. R. L.; NONATO, C. M. S.; ASSUNCAO, E. F.; SILVA, K. J. D. e
Conteúdo: Este estudo avaliou a resistência de 35 genótipos de feijão-caupi ao fungo M. phaseolina. Os resultados mostraram alta severidade da podridão-cinzenta (37,6% a 84%), sem materiais imunes. Apenas a cultivar BRS Pajeú foi medianamente resistente, reforçando a dificuldade de encontrar fontes genéticas com alta resistência a esse patógeno.</summary>

    <summary type="text">Título: Supressividade de solos visando o manejo da podridão-cinzenta-do-caule em feijão-caupi.
Autoria: NORONHA, M. de A.; GONCALVES, S. R.; LIMA, L. R. L.; NONATO, C. M. S.; FONTES, M. G.; SILVA, K. J. D. e
Conteúdo: O estudo avaliou a supressividade de 32 solos do Maranhão e Piauí contra o fungo Macrophomina phaseolina em feijão-caupi. Experimentos na Embrapa Meio-Norte revelaram variações significativas na severidade da podridão-cinzenta-do-caule (13% a 54%), permitindo identificar solos naturalmente capazes de reduzir o impacto da doença e auxiliar no manejo da cultura.</summary>

    <summary type="text">Título: Feromônio no controle de pragas agrícolas.
Autoria: SANTANA, A. E. G.; FREITAS, J. D. de; FREITAS, A. J. D. de; VALLE, M. S.; RIFFEL, A.; GOULART, H. F.
Conteúdo: O estudo foca no desenvolvimento de metodologias sustentáveis para obter feromônios destinados ao controle de pragas em culturas do Nordeste, como banana, cana-de-açúcar e algodão. O grupo busca alternativas menos agressivas ao meio ambiente, discutindo a síntese dessas moléculas e sua aplicação estratégica no manejo integrado de pragas agrícolas.</summary>
